Output 37f39629896aeee061150c7ac99f134264f0dd2e86bd158869687c42980cf545: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f3b2ad9ae94e06466ce92484e4b63e6faf91c7 OP_EQUAL
address
MHHX6RnPQng5c8HFavDFf4HyPwNyzsy27D
transaction
37f39629896aeee061150c7ac99f134264f0dd2e86bd158869687c42980cf545
spent
true